Better Than Expected.

As some of you may know, I do all my turbo training based on power, rather than HR. This evening, I mentioned to a friend that I was doing an hour at 75% of FTP that I have planned to be my Barcelona bike pace. They asked what HR that was and I said "I don't know", but we agreed that it might be interesting to find out. So tonight I did my session (only 55 minutes due to domestic matters to attend to) and the ave HR was a mere 131, although it had crept up to about 133-134 at the end. It has been a couple of weeks since I did an FTP test and these figures suggest I am overdue another, as I may well be training below the optimal level. Time for another 30 minutes of pain, although I think I will leave it until after Sunday's IS sportive! It looks like I should rack up well in excess of 300km on the bike this week; things really are looking up.
